About B. Hustedt
B. Hustedt is a scholar working on Ocean Engineering, Geophysics and Mechanical Engineering, having authored 21 papers that have together received 455 indexed citations. Recurring topics across this work include Hydraulic Fracturing and Reservoir Analysis (16 papers), Reservoir Engineering and Simulation Methods (13 papers) and Seismic Imaging and Inversion Techniques (8 papers). The work is most often cited by research in Ocean Engineering (313 citations), Geophysics (253 citations) and Mechanical Engineering (227 citations). B. Hustedt has collaborated with scholars based in Netherlands, United Kingdom and France. Frequent co-authors include J. Virieux, P. J. van den Hoek, Jeroen Snippe, J. D. Jansen, Roger A. Clark, S. Operto, Hassan Mahani, Yuan Qiu, C. Ravaut and Paul van den Hoek. Their work appears in journals such as Geophysical Journal International, Geophysical Prospecting and SPE Reservoir Evaluation & Engineering.
